Best way to start is not getting chased by the police, been doing it years & never been involved with them at all, it just gives explorers a bad name & the police will soon get pissed off & come down harder on anyone they do catch.

Some top advice there.

Although the idea of an adrenaline fuelled chase may be inviting it is an easy way to escalate issues for you if you are then caught. The best advice if the police are present is to make yourself known to them without a fuss because at the end of the day if all you are up to is being a nosey explorer generally they will ask you a few questions, maybe search you and then you'll be on your way. By running away you send the message to them that you have something to hide or a reason you don't want to be caught.
